About

Dr. Thompson graduated from Indiana University / Bloomington. Dr. David Thompson, MD is a General Surgeon in Columbus, IN and has 35 years experience. Dr. Thompson has experience treating conditions like Colorectal Cancer among other conditions at varying frequencies. Dr. Thompson's office accepts new patients. Dr. Thompson is board certified in General Surgery and accepts multiple insurance plans.

What’s a board certification and why is it important that my provider has one?

A board certification represents a provider’s dedication to ongoing training in one or more specialties, including the completion of intensive exams. While not all specialties have board certifications, if your provider does have one they’ve taken the extra step to master their specialty and to keep up with the latest advancements in their field.
